FRANK Lampard insists 16-year-old prospect George Shepherd will be given a chance in the first team if he continues to impress in training.

Shepherd featured on the bench as an unused substitute in Coventry’s wins against Blackburn Rovers and Watford.

The Sky Blues academy prospect caught the eye of boss Lampard when called up to train with the senior squad.

And Lampard insists versatile midfielder Shepherd will be handed an opportunity if he continues to show progress in training.

Lampard said: “Sheps is there because he deserves to be there.

“He’ll get his opportunity if he keeps training and working hard.




“He knows that he’s here because he’s been able to sniff out a chance in the first team at 16-years-old because of his own work.

“He’s a Coventry fan, I’m very happy to have him there and his opportunity will come if he keeps going.”
